Lines Matching refs:X86DomainReassignment
371 class X86DomainReassignment : public MachineFunctionPass { class
385 X86DomainReassignment() : MachineFunctionPass(ID) { } in X86DomainReassignment() function in __anon72b853df0111::X86DomainReassignment
425 char X86DomainReassignment::ID = 0;
429 void X86DomainReassignment::visitRegister(Closure &C, Register Reg, in visitRegister()
452 void X86DomainReassignment::encloseInstr(Closure &C, MachineInstr *MI) { in encloseInstr()
477 double X86DomainReassignment::calculateCost(const Closure &C, in calculateCost()
488 bool X86DomainReassignment::isReassignmentProfitable(const Closure &C, in isReassignmentProfitable()
493 void X86DomainReassignment::reassign(const Closure &C, RegDomain Domain) const { in reassign()
543 void X86DomainReassignment::buildClosure(Closure &C, Register Reg) { in buildClosure()
603 void X86DomainReassignment::initConverters() { in initConverters()
720 bool X86DomainReassignment::runOnMachineFunction(MachineFunction &MF) { in runOnMachineFunction()
790 INITIALIZE_PASS(X86DomainReassignment, "x86-domain-reassignment",
795 return new X86DomainReassignment(); in createX86DomainReassignmentPass()